Associated Adjusters Network to Sponsor Darin Mock for Trans Am Racing Series TA2 in 2023
February 21, 2023

MOORESVILLE, NC -- Ken Gilreath, owner of Associated Adjusters Network (AAN), has announced the company will once again sponsor Darin Mock for the Trans Am Racing Series TA2 in 2023. This marks the second-consecutive year AAN is partnering with Mock; whose family has been a prominent figure in the racing world for years.
Gilreath, who owns several small independent claims adjusting businesses, and drives in club racing series, has been sponsoring NASCAR teams on a limited basis since 2012. However, his decision to sponsor Mock for another season is based on more than just racing performance.
"Darin and his family are just good people that Ken is proud to have his companies associated with," said a spokesperson for AAN.
As a leading provider of claims adjusting services, AAN is excited to be a part of the 2023 racing season and to continue their support of Mock. The company is looking forward to an exciting and fun year of racing.

New for Mock and AAN Adjusters are teaming up with Nitro Motorsports for the 2023 season. Nitro has become a powerhouse in the TA2 Series by winning three of the series’ 12 races last year. Led by team owner Nick Tucker and his team of professionals, both Mock and AAN Adjusters head into the season with high hopes.
“It’s a great feeling having the backing of AAN Adjusters on board for us this year,” said Darin Mock. “We’ve enjoyed some measured success with them in the past. Making the move over to Nitro Motorsports for this season really has me looking forward to the TA2 Series.
“We start if off this weekend in Sebring and I’m looking forward to having a great race for AAN and the team.”
